How to connect Drip and ZeroBounce
Create a New Scenario to Connect Drip and ZeroBounce
In the workspace, click the “Create New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step
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a Drip,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, Drip or ZeroBounce will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find Drip or ZeroBounce,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Authenticate ZeroBounce
Now, click the ZeroBounce node and select the connection option. This can be an OAuth2 connection or an API key, which you can obtain in your ZeroBounce settings. Authentication allows you to use ZeroBounce through Latenode.
Configure the Drip and ZeroBounce Nodes
Next, configure the nodes by filling in the required parameters according to your logic. Fields marked with a red asterisk (*) are mandatory.

Save and Activate the Scenario
After configuring Drip, ZeroBounce,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.
Test the Scenario
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the Drip and ZeroBounce integ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between Drip and ZeroBounce (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.
Most powerful ways to connect Drip and ZeroBounce
Drip + ZeroBounce + Slack: When a new subscriber is added to Drip, their email is validated using ZeroBounce. If the email is invalid, a notification is sent to the marketing team in Slack.
ZeroBounce + Drip + Google Sheets: When an email is validated by ZeroBounce, the validated email and corresponding Drip campaign data are logged to a Google Sheet for record-keeping and analysis.

Are there any limitations to the Drip and ZeroBounce integration on Latenode?
While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:
- Integration speed depends on API limits of both Drip and ZeroBounce.
- Complex workflows with large datasets might require optimized Latenode setup.
- Custom field mapping requires careful configuration for accurate data sync.
